在如今这个数字时代,网页已经成为人们获取信息和交流的主要途径,而网页特效代码正是其中不可或缺的一部分。网页特效代码可以为用户带来更加优美和便捷的网页体验,让用户感到网页不再单调乏味,而是充满了生机和活力。那么,今天我们就来一起探秘如何实现炫酷的网页特效代码吧!
一、了解网页特效类别
在进行网页特效代码实现之前,首先需要明确什么样的网页特效代码更加适合当前的网页内容和主题。常见的网页特效类别包括:
1. 弹出窗口:弹出窗口可以使得网页内容更加突出,帮助用户更加容易地发现重要信息。
2. 动画效果:动画效果不仅可以使得网页内容更加生动,而且还可以吸引用户的注意力,增加网页的互动性。
3. 交互式特效:交互式特效可以帮助用户更好地理解网页的功能,同时也能够提高网页的整体设计质量。
4. 音频和视频效果:音频和视频效果能够为用户带来更加丰富的感官体验,让用户更加愿意探索网页内容。
在了解了网页特效类别之后,接下来就需要选择相应的代码实现方式。
二、学习实现网页特效代码的技巧
实现网页特效代码并不是一件容易的事情,需要具备一定的前端技能和经验。以下是一些实现网页特效代码的技巧:
1. 技术选择:在实现网页特效代码时,应该选择最合适的技术。比如,使用CSS3动画可以创建出流畅且可定制的动画效果,而JavaScript可以应用于实现更加复杂和细致的动画效果。
2. 代码优化:在编写网页特效代码时,应该尽可能地优化代码。CSS3的transition和animation属性可以使得动画效果更加平滑,同时JS代码应该注重内存的使用,避免产生过多的内存占用。
3. 可访问性:实现网页特效代码时,应该注重网页的可访问性。网页的特效效果应该不影响用户的访问和操作体验,同时也应该考虑到身残志弱用户对网页的访问体验。
4. 浏览器兼容性:不同的浏览器对于网页特效代码的实现方式和效果也有所不同,应该充分考虑到浏览器兼容性的问题。
三、实战演练
了解了实现网页特效代码的基本技巧之后,接下来就可以进行实战演练了。下面以几个简单的案例为例,介绍如何实现炫酷的网页特效代码。
1. 拉出左侧菜单
此种网页特效代码可以使得网页中的左侧菜单能够平滑地拉出或收回。
代码实现方式如下:
```
var slideout = new Slideout({
'panel': document.getElementById('main'),
'menu': document.getElementById('menu'),
'padding': 256,
'tolerance': 70
});
```
2. 输入框下方的微型抽屉表格
此种网页特效代码可以在输入框下面实现微型抽屉表格效果,简单、实用。
代码实现方式如下:
```